Output 57e01f2c1d1794406ef916878004fa7aa1f6aba2a4bfa55e9d6c56afa26bb25a:0

value
3042213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 558a2ba312675ace79c25c67bd41d934a4367e4d OP_EQUAL
address
39VJt6p1W98DPR6ajKFjrmHdwUYzFZryP3
transaction
57e01f2c1d1794406ef916878004fa7aa1f6aba2a4bfa55e9d6c56afa26bb25a
spent
true